public inbox for gost@lists.cypherpunks.ru
Atom feed
* [GOST] divergence between pygost 3.15 and other hashers
@ 2019-05-24 12:41 auzhirkov
  0 siblings, 0 replies; 3+ messages in thread
From: auzhirkov @ 2019-05-24 12:41 UTC (permalink / raw)
  To: gost

[-- Attachment #1: Type: text/plain, Size: 692 bytes --]

Добрый день.

Я тестировал вашу библиотеку, сравнивая с cppcrypto, и на одном файле (скачал отсюда - http://www.vixri.com/d2/Ch.Kittel_It._MEXANIKA-Berkleevskij%20kurs%20fiziki.pdf, на картинке во вложении он назван 0058.pdf, но содержимое то же) получил несовпадение.

pygost: ec78aa...de1b64
cppcrypto: a9a1e8...a7ff8c

Проверил с помощью streebog-master и gostsum под Astra Linux 1.5 - они согласились с cppcrypto. Так какой ответ правильный?

С уважением,
Александр Жирков

[-- Attachment #2: error_gostsum_pygost.png --]
[-- Type: image/png, Size: 94880 bytes --]

^ permalink raw reply	[flat|nested] 3+ messages in thread

* [GOST] divergence between pygost 3.15 and other hashers
@ 2019-05-24 14:49 auzhirkov
  0 siblings, 0 replies; 3+ messages in thread
From: auzhirkov @ 2019-05-24 14:49 UTC (permalink / raw)
  To: gost

Я разобрался, ошибка у меня была) Просто файл большой, а у меня ограничение стояло 10 мегабайт. Стал считывать все данные, и все стало совпадать в обоих режимах.

Извините за беспокойство!

С уважением,
Александр Жирков


^ permalink raw reply	[flat|nested] 3+ messages in thread

* [GOST] divergence between pygost 3.15 and other hashers
@ 2019-05-24 13:27 auzhirkov
  0 siblings, 0 replies; 3+ messages in thread
From: auzhirkov @ 2019-05-24 13:27 UTC (permalink / raw)
  To: gost

Уточнение к предыдущему письму.

Режим 256 бит (digest_size=32)
pygost:    ec78aa0462fedc53518d50b1e98269beeb852f9513186180c3b9227cb2de1b64
cppcrypto: a9a1e8d0c39a085219c2886e57a0bcd6a778ba0c1bf1ff517c3a7ff8cb6b3500
streebog и gostsum: как cppcrypto

Режим 512 бит (digest_size=64)
pygost:    99094dfbcb12e21216e60d83188b67e35487ca6255305c2b341138110c8a3c56ae70d8d9d93b577b4db0be83b5c6e97c13d4d0a51f87d0f1b981f37565002938
cppcrypto: e9bed357bd5ea30aa27bbcfa6bb30df18cb0ca4f723e94eb27b03fc276f32d68943ab3c5235d54fae98a7bd06df10cebdaff1cfdf8b4975ac212e8f7cfbfcf76
streebog и gostsum: как cppcrypto

То есть в обоих режимах результаты pygost не совпадают с результатами остальных программ.

С уважением,
Александр Жирков


^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, other threads:[~2019-05-24 15:06 UTC | newest]

Thread overview: 3+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2019-05-24 12:41 [GOST] divergence between pygost 3.15 and other hashers auzhirkov
2019-05-24 13:27 auzhirkov
2019-05-24 14:49 auzhirkov